文摘This paper attempts to broaden the theory of dynamic competences, defining them as the abilities of firms to integrate and reconstruct in a chaotic and complex environment of technical paradigm transformation (TP transformation). We have created a semi-interactive theoretical framework based on dynamic competences, technical paradigms and innovation strategies to investigate how corporate dynamic competences support innovation during TP transformation. Under this theoretical framework, this paper attempts to open the popular question of mobile Internet industry - the black box of "micro innovation" - to conduct an in-depth case study of WeChat's micro-innovation featuring "integration" and "iteration ". The authors have discovered that the success of WeChat can be attributed to the following factors: seizure of strategic opportunities during TP transformation, effective organizational learning and knowledge management, and powerful virtual integration competences across regions, sectors and firms. These factors have led to the rapid, repetitive and precise iteration of innovation based on technical knowledge and user information. Open and coordinated innovation was carried out ahead of competitors, partners and lead customers, and effective quality control of micro-innovation was conducted to mitigate the uncertainties and risks of innovation failures. These factors have enabled WeChat to become a third-party service platform of disruptive innovation and value creation in the mobile lnternet era. The theoretical contributions of this paper are as follows:it has enriche'd the theory of dynamic competences, conducted a groundbreaking analysis on the intrinsic mechanism of micro-innovation strategy for Internet firms from the height of technical paradigms, and elaborated how dynamic competences support innovation strategies during TP transformation. This paper offers theoretical support and practical guidance for Internet firms to innovate in the context of TP transformation.

文摘Behavior research often involves disciplines of management,psychology,economics,and many others,with a focus on the aspects of agent,social context,and economic condition that shape behavioral patterns.Spatial behavior research,grounded in geography,urban-rural planning,and architecture,focuses more on behaviors related to space utilization for diverse objectives,providing a new perspective to elaborate the formation of urban spaces.From the angle of urban-rural planning,this paper summarizes different perspectives and technical paradigms in spatial behavior research and outlines potential development directions in this field.By categorizing the subjects of spatial behavior research into the four dimensions of behavioral ontology,behavioral agent,behavioral space,and behavioral time,it elaborates the summary of two research perspectives,i.e.,static versus dynamic behaviors and active versus passive spaces,and three technical paradigms that are deepening on each other yet distinct from each other,i.e.,behavioral description,behavioral analysis,and behavioral simulation.Given the ever-changing nature of behavior and space,the paper finally proposes that spatial behavior research should advance in tandem with contemporary challenges.
